Grecotel Corfu Imperial Hosts General Medicine Conference

The Grecotel Corfu Imperial hotel, located on the Ionian island of Corfu, is currently hosting the 31st Panhellenic Conference of General/Family Medicine.

Organized by the Hellenic Society of General/Family Medicine – ELEGEIA, the conference is taking place until May 5, with the presence of 1,100 participants and attendees.

A member of the Grecotel Hotels & Resorts group, Corfu Imperial has been recently renovated to offer the best of Greek hospitality.

The 31st Panhellenic Conference of General/Family Medicine is taking place in its large multifunctional conference halls, which offer stunning views to the Ionian sea.

Furthermore, the hotel’s public areas host a number of stands of healthcare and pharmaceutical companies, that showcase the sector’s latest products and services to visitors and attendees.

“The Grecotel Corfu Imperial… has hosted great moments of Greece’s and Europe’s contemporary history… [Today,] it confirms its reputation by hosting significant Greek and international scientific and business events, while being a popular jet set destination and a holiday spot for royalties from around the world,” the group’s management said in an announcement.

The conference’s participants and attendees are also enjoying Greek hospitality at Grecotel’s Corfu Imperial, LUX.Me Daphnila Dassia and Eva Palace.

Grecotel Hotels & Resorts recently completed an investment plan of over 42 million euros, which included the renovation and expansion of its five luxury hotels Corfu Imperial, Daphnila Bay Dassia, Casa Marron (former Lakopetra Beach), Pella Beach and Rhodos Royal, which are located in four popular tourism destinations, namely Corfu, the Peloponnese, Halkidiki and Rhodes.
